Source file "shaded_package/com/google/i18n/phonenumbers/PhoneNumberMatcher.java" was not found during generation of report.
Element | Missed Instructions | Cov. | Missed Branches | Cov. | Missed | Cxty | Missed | Lines | Missed | Methods |
Total | 1,113 of 1,113 | 0% | 174 of 174 | 0% | 108 | 108 | 244 | 244 | 21 | 21 |
static {...} | ![]() | 0% | n/a | 1 | 1 | 29 | 29 | 1 | 1 | |
parseAndVerify(CharSequence, int) | ![]() | 0% | ![]() | 0% | 12 | 12 | 21 | 21 | 1 | 1 |
allNumberGroupsRemainGrouped(PhoneNumberUtil, Phonenumber.PhoneNumber, StringBuilder, String[]) | ![]() | 0% | ![]() | 0% | 8 | 8 | 17 | 17 | 1 | 1 |
extractInnerMatch(CharSequence, int) | ![]() | 0% | ![]() | 0% | 7 | 7 | 20 | 20 | 1 | 1 |
checkNumberGroupingIsValid(Phonenumber.PhoneNumber, CharSequence, PhoneNumberUtil, PhoneNumberMatcher.NumberGroupingChecker) | ![]() | 0% | ![]() | 0% | 7 | 7 | 20 | 20 | 1 | 1 |
allNumberGroupsAreExactlyPresent(PhoneNumberUtil, Phonenumber.PhoneNumber, StringBuilder, String[]) | ![]() | 0% | ![]() | 0% | 9 | 9 | 14 | 14 | 1 | 1 |
isNationalPrefixPresentIfRequired(Phonenumber.PhoneNumber, PhoneNumberUtil) | ![]() | 0% | ![]() | 0% | 7 | 7 | 20 | 20 | 1 | 1 |
containsOnlyValidXChars(Phonenumber.PhoneNumber, String, PhoneNumberUtil) | ![]() | 0% | ![]() | 0% | 8 | 8 | 12 | 12 | 1 | 1 |
PhoneNumberMatcher(PhoneNumberUtil, CharSequence, String, PhoneNumberUtil.Leniency, long) | ![]() | 0% | ![]() | 0% | 5 | 5 | 15 | 15 | 1 | 1 |
containsMoreThanOneSlashInNationalNumber(Phonenumber.PhoneNumber, String) | ![]() | 0% | ![]() | 0% | 7 | 7 | 14 | 14 | 1 | 1 |
find(int) | ![]() | 0% | ![]() | 0% | 4 | 4 | 12 | 12 | 1 | 1 |
extractMatch(CharSequence, int) | ![]() | 0% | ![]() | 0% | 5 | 5 | 10 | 10 | 1 | 1 |
isLatinLetter(char) | ![]() | 0% | ![]() | 0% | 9 | 9 | 9 | 9 | 1 | 1 |
hasNext() | ![]() | 0% | ![]() | 0% | 4 | 4 | 7 | 7 | 1 | 1 |
getNationalNumberGroups(PhoneNumberUtil, Phonenumber.PhoneNumber) | ![]() | 0% | ![]() | 0% | 2 | 2 | 6 | 6 | 1 | 1 |
limit(int, int) | ![]() | 0% | ![]() | 0% | 4 | 4 | 3 | 3 | 1 | 1 |
next() | ![]() | 0% | ![]() | 0% | 2 | 2 | 6 | 6 | 1 | 1 |
trimAfterFirstMatch(Pattern, CharSequence) | ![]() | 0% | ![]() | 0% | 2 | 2 | 4 | 4 | 1 | 1 |
getNationalNumberGroups(PhoneNumberUtil, Phonenumber.PhoneNumber, Phonemetadata.NumberFormat) | ![]() | 0% | n/a | 1 | 1 | 3 | 3 | 1 | 1 | |
isInvalidPunctuationSymbol(char) | ![]() | 0% | ![]() | 0% | 3 | 3 | 1 | 1 | 1 | 1 |
remove() | ![]() | 0% | n/a | 1 | 1 | 1 | 1 | 1 | 1 |